What Are Tokens At A Bar?

Tokens at a bar are small physical objects that serve as a form of currency within drinking establishments. These tokens, often made from affordable materials like plastic, wood, or metal, are used instead of legal tender to facilitate transactions at the bar counter. They hold both practical and symbolic value, making them a popular choice for bar owners and patrons alike.

The Function of Bar Tokens

Bar tokens serve several purposes in a drinking establishment. As a substitute for cash, they simplify the process of buying drinks and reduce the need for constant exchanges of money. Patrons can exchange legal currency for tokens at the bar, which can then be used to purchase beverages throughout the night. This system keeps transactions efficient, especially during busy times when the bartenders need to handle a large number of orders.

The Appeal for Bar Owners

Bar tokens are beloved by bar owners for several reasons. First and foremost, they help to control the flow of cash in the establishment, reducing the risk of theft or loss. Since tokens have no inherent value outside of the bar, they cannot be used elsewhere, minimizing the chances of counterfeit or fraudulent activity.

Reduced Waiting Time

The use of tokens at a bar can significantly reduce waiting times for drinks. Rather than handling cash and processing change, bartenders can simply exchange tokens for beverages. This streamlined process allows them to serve customers faster, leading to greater satisfaction and a smoother overall bar experience.

Effortless Budgeting

For bar-goers, using tokens can simplify budgeting and help control spending. By exchanging a set amount of money for tokens at the beginning of the night, individuals can better manage their expenses. Tokens serve as a visual representation of how much money is left to spend, allowing customers to pace themselves throughout the evening without worrying about depleting their wallet too quickly.
